Empresas que operam com sistemas críticos de logística, transporte e áreas administrativas dependem de estabilidade tecnológica. Além disso, a modernização de aplicações legadas exige profissionais que dominem ASP Clássico, .NET e SQL Server. Nesse cenário, a oportunidade para Desenvolvedor .NET e ASP Clássico Pleno na Code Group, divulgada na Geekhunter, representa uma excelente chance para quem deseja atuar na sustentação e evolução de sistemas estratégicos.
A posição é presencial em São Bernardo do Campo – SP, com atuação de segunda a sexta-feira, das 08h às 17h, sob modelo de contratação cooperado.
🏢 Code Group: Estabilidade Operacional e Evolução Tecnológica
A Code Group busca um profissional capaz de manter sistemas legados estáveis e, ao mesmo tempo, promover melhorias contínuas. Enquanto muitas empresas substituem completamente aplicações antigas, aqui a estratégia combina manutenção estruturada e modernização gradual.
Consequentemente, o Desenvolvedor Pleno assume papel estratégico na sustentação do negócio.
Além disso, a atuação direta com áreas operacionais amplia a responsabilidade técnica.
🎯 Objetivo da Posição
O principal objetivo consiste em atuar na manutenção e evolução de sistemas desenvolvidos em ASP Clássico e .NET, garantindo estabilidade e suporte eficiente às áreas internas.
Primeiramente, o profissional realizará correções técnicas. Em seguida, implementará pequenas evoluções. Por fim, colaborará em melhorias estruturais.
Parte das melhorias será aplicada de forma incremental, garantindo continuidade operacional.
🧩 Principais Responsabilidades
O Desenvolvedor atuará em múltiplas frentes técnicas. Entre elas:
- Manutenção corretiva e evolutiva em ASP Clássico
- Desenvolvimento e manutenção em .NET Framework ou .NET Core
- Criação e manutenção de APIs REST
- Modelagem e otimização de SQL Server
- Levantamento de requisitos com áreas operacionais
- Suporte técnico a usuários internos
- Participação em reuniões técnicas
Enquanto alguns profissionais atuam apenas no backend, aqui será necessário dialogar com áreas funcionais.
📊 Atividades Técnicas da Função
| Atividade | Objetivo | Impacto |
|---|---|---|
| Manutenção ASP Clássico | Corrigir falhas | Continuidade operacional |
| Desenvolvimento .NET | Evoluir funcionalidades | Modernização gradual |
| APIs REST | Integração de sistemas | Escalabilidade |
| SQL Server | Otimizar consultas | Performance |
Assim, o profissional contribui tanto para estabilidade quanto para inovação controlada.
🧠 Perfil Técnico Esperado
A vaga exige de 3 a 5 anos de experiência na função. Além disso, é fundamental possuir vivência com sistemas legados.
O candidato ideal deve dominar:
- .NET
- ASP Clássico
- SQL Server (T-SQL, procedures, views, índices)
- Modelagem de banco de dados
- Criação de APIs
Parte das demandas envolverá ajustes em procedures e otimização de índices.
📈 Competências Técnicas Fundamentais
| Competência | Aplicação | Nível Esperado |
|---|---|---|
| .NET | Desenvolvimento e manutenção | Pleno |
| ASP Clássico | Sustentação legada | Sólido |
| SQL Server | Performance e modelagem | Avançado |
| API REST | Integração moderna | Intermediário |
Portanto, o profissional precisa equilibrar conhecimento legado e tecnologias atuais.
🔄 Modernização de Sistemas Legados
Sistemas legados sustentam operações críticas. Entretanto, precisam evoluir para atender novas demandas.
Enquanto algumas organizações substituem tudo de uma vez, aqui a modernização ocorre de forma controlada.
Cerca de 10% das intervenções envolverão análise estrutural para evitar impactos colaterais.
Além disso, o profissional apoiará decisões técnicas que reduzam riscos.
📊 Banco de Dados e Performance
O domínio de SQL Server será essencial. Além disso, o uso adequado de índices e procedures garantirá performance estável.
Enquanto consultas mal estruturadas podem gerar lentidão, otimizações estratégicas melhoram significativamente o desempenho.
📊 Atuação com Banco de Dados
| Elemento | Função | Benefício |
|---|---|---|
| Procedures | Lógica no banco | Organização |
| Índices | Acelerar consultas | Performance |
| Views | Abstração de dados | Clareza |
| T-SQL | Manipulação avançada | Eficiência |
Consequentemente, o banco de dados torna-se peça central da sustentação.
🗣 Comunicação e Interface com Áreas Operacionais
O Desenvolvedor participará de reuniões de status e alinhamento técnico. Além disso, realizará levantamento de requisitos diretamente com áreas operacionais.
Enquanto muitos desenvolvedores focam apenas em código, aqui a comunicação funcional será determinante.
Parte das decisões será validada em conjunto com gestores operacionais.
🚀 Diferenciais e Potencial de Crescimento
A experiência com sistemas legados amplia visão estratégica. Além disso, o contato com modernização gradual prepara o profissional para desafios arquiteturais mais complexos.
Enquanto desenvolvedores iniciantes concentram-se apenas em novas tecnologias, o domínio de legado demonstra maturidade técnica.
Consequentemente, o profissional poderá evoluir para posições de:
- Analista Sênior
- Tech Lead
- Especialista em Modernização
- Arquiteto de Software
📌 Informações da Vaga
- Cargo: Desenvolvedor .NET e ASP Clássico Pleno
- Local: São Bernardo do Campo – SP
- Modelo: Presencial
- Jornada: Segunda a sexta – 08h às 17h
- Experiência: 3+ anos
- Contratação: Cooperado
👉 Inscreva-se agora: Desenvolvedor .NET e ASP Clássico Pleno na Code Group
Organizações que mantêm sistemas críticos precisam de profissionais capazes de garantir estabilidade, performance e evolução contínua. Além disso, a combinação entre ASP Clássico, .NET e SQL Server cria ambiente técnico desafiador e estratégico.
Se você deseja atuar na sustentação de sistemas empresariais relevantes, contribuindo para modernização gradual e estabilidade operacional, essa oportunidade pode representar um passo sólido na sua carreira como desenvolvedor pleno.
